楼主: AKA快乐病毒
3191 9

[数据管理求助] 用同样的代码对同样的数据做分组,每次分组的结果都不一样,求问原因和解决方法 [推广有奖]

  • 1关注
  • 0粉丝

高中生

40%

还不是VIP/贵宾

-

威望
0
论坛币
0 个
通用积分
0
学术水平
0 点
热心指数
0 点
信用等级
0 点
经验
62 点
帖子
5
精华
0
在线时间
53 小时
注册时间
2018-11-8
最后登录
2020-2-13

楼主
AKA快乐病毒 发表于 2019-8-1 05:47:20 |AI写论文

+2 论坛币
k人 参与回答

经管之家送您一份

应届毕业生专属福利!

求职就业群
赵安豆老师微信:zhaoandou666

经管之家联合CDA

送您一个全额奖学金名额~ !

感谢您参与论坛问题回答

经管之家送您两个论坛币!

+2 论坛币
分组的代码如下:
  1. gen SG=sales/sales[_n-1]-1
  2. gen CER=(CE+RD)/TA
  3. gen NIG=NI/NI[_n-1]-1
  4. drop if FY==2007
  5. egen mis1 = rowmiss(_all)
  6. drop if mis1

  7. bys FY ind:quantiles SG, gen(S1) n(3)
  8. bys FY ind:quantiles CER, gen(S2) n(3)
  9. bys FY ind:quantiles NIG, gen(S3) n(3)
  10. gen S=S1+S2+S3
  11. bys FY ind:quantiles S, gen(G) n(3)
复制代码



按G=1,2,3分了三个子样本,做出来的回归结果每次都不一样,每次三个组的描述性统计也与上一次做出来的不一样。但是总样本结果每次是一致的,所以应该不是我的回归过程有问题而是分组的问题吧。想问一下原因以及该怎么解决。

回归代码如下:
  1. sort ID FY
  2. xtset ID FY
  3. xi:xtreg TobinQ deviation interaction size CF lev div RDR NWC CAPEX i.FY, fe, if G==1
  4. xi:xtreg TobinQ deviation interaction size CF lev div RDR NWC CAPEX i.FY, fe, if G==2
  5. xi:xtreg TobinQ deviation interaction size CF lev div RDR NWC CAPEX i.FY, fe, if G==3
复制代码





二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

关键词:解决方法 interaction quantiles Deviation quantile

沙发
AKA快乐病毒 发表于 2019-8-1 05:51:23
对了 每次分组出来每个组的obervations的数量倒是都一样

藤椅
AKA快乐病毒 发表于 2019-8-2 21:57:48 来自手机
AKA快乐病毒 发表于 2019-8-1 05:47
分组的代码如下:


求助

板凳
qiangli 发表于 2019-8-3 09:21:14 来自手机
这个没有数据只看命令看不出来

报纸
gnpsgwps 发表于 2021-6-28 17:30:42
问题解决了嘛 我也遇到了这个问题 是quantities命令的问题嘛

地板
陌雅黑白 发表于 2023-2-12 09:50:30
确实,quantile命令每次出来的结果都不同,不知道是不是强制分成数量均等的组别,每次分组在断点处的分组比较随机导致的

7
try5061076 发表于 2023-4-15 16:54:18
gnpsgwps 发表于 2021-6-28 17:30
问题解决了嘛 我也遇到了这个问题 是quantities命令的问题嘛
请问你这个问题解决了吗

8
try5061076 发表于 2023-4-15 16:57:02
陌雅黑白 发表于 2023-2-12 09:50
确实,quantile命令每次出来的结果都不同,不知道是不是强制分成数量均等的组别,每次分组在断点处的分组比 ...
这个怎么解决啊?我之前用quantiles命令的时候没出现这个问题,上一篇是城市数据,这一篇是企业数据,用quantiles分组后,分样本回归每次结果都不一样,每次分组的样本量也不一样

9
椠心i 发表于 2023-6-20 13:56:43
try5061076 发表于 2023-4-15 16:57
这个怎么解决啊?我之前用quantiles命令的时候没出现这个问题,上一篇是城市数据,这一篇是企业数据,用q ...
请问解决了吗,我也遇到了这个问题

10
try5061076 发表于 2023-7-30 16:24:22
椠心i 发表于 2023-6-20 13:56
请问解决了吗,我也遇到了这个问题
解决了,用xtile命令试试

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2026-1-9 03:02